Outside voices: Will India become the U.S.’s new China?

April 21, 2021 at 4:23 PM
A “compelling” case can be made, says this new analysis from the Information Technology and Innovation Foundation , that India will be the U.S.’s next China, or a friendlier, democracy-based alternative. But a “potentially more worrisome” alternative exists, the report says, seeing this parallel: “The similarities between the way American enterprises depend on India for IT services and China for manufacturing are striking.
